Understanding Gold Bar Sizes
Gold bars are available a wide range of sizes, from as small as 1 gram to as giant as four hundred ounces. Essentially the most commonly traded bars are measured in either grams, ounces (primarily troy ounces), or kilograms. The suitable dimension depends on an investor’s budget, goals, and plans for future liquidation or trade.
The Most Standard Gold Bar Sizes
1. 1-Ounce Gold Bars
The 1-ounce gold bar is one of the most popular decisions among individual investors. It is small enough to be easily stored, widely acknowledged, and comparatively affordable for those entering the gold market. Most major mints and refiners produce 1-ounce bars with high purity (normally .9999 fine gold), making them a safe and liquid investment. Additionally, these bars normally carry lower premiums over spot price compared to smaller bars, making them cost-efficient.
2. 10-Ounce Gold Bars
Investors seeking a bigger purchase usually turn to the 10-ounce gold bar. This measurement gives higher value per ounce than smaller bars, because the premium tends to lower with elevated size. While still compact enough for private storage, 10-ounce bars are less liquid than 1-ounce bars, meaning they may take slightly longer to sell, especially in private transactions.
3. 1-Kilogram Gold Bars
For high-net-worth individuals or institutional investors, the 1-kilogram gold bar is a preferred choice. Weighing approximately 32.15 troy ounces, this dimension is good for significant investments. Kilogram bars provide among the lowest premiums over spot worth and are popular in international trade. Nonetheless, their high value makes them less suitable for small transactions or emergency liquidation.
4. a hundred-Gram Gold Bars
The a hundred-gram gold bar is a good center-ground option. It is affordable sufficient for smaller investors while still providing better value per ounce than 1-ounce bars. These bars are produced by reputable refiners like PAMP Suisse and Valcambi, and are often IRA-eligible. Their measurement allows for easy storage and moderate liquidity.
The Importance of Liquidity and Flexibility
Smaller gold bar sizes—equivalent to 1-gram, 5-gram, and 10-gram bars—offer most flexibility for selling or gifting, but they typically carry much higher premiums over spot. They’re ideal for many who may wish to liquidate in small amounts or build a position gradually over time. Nonetheless, serious investors generally prefer bigger sizes to reduce acquisition costs.
On the opposite end of the spectrum, large bars like the four hundred-ounce Good Delivery bars are mainly utilized by central banks, ETFs, and institutional buyers. These bars offer the perfect worth per ounce but aren’t practical for individual investors attributable to their weight, storage needs, and issue in resale.
Selecting the Best Measurement for Your Strategy
One of the best gold bar size depends on your investment strategy, risk tolerance, and storage capacity. For many private investors, a mix of 1-ounce, 10-ounce, and a hundred-gram bars provides a balanced portfolio that’s each liquid and cost-effective. Diversifying across sizes allows you to reply to different market conditions and cash flow wants without having to liquidate a big portion of your holdings.
Investors must also purchase from reputable dealers and stick to bars with proper certifications and serial numbers. Brands like Credit Suisse, PAMP Suisse, Perth Mint, and Royal Canadian Mint are widely acknowledged and trusted in the world market.
